At a meeting with Liberal Democrat Parliamentary Candidate for Streatham Chris Nicholson. Royal Mail boss Paul Wood claimed that the postal service in Streatham, Brixton and Clapham is now 'back to normal'. The meeting was demanded by Chris Nicholson following complaints by local residents, echoed by comments to the Streatham Guardian, that mail was often taking several weeks to arrive or was misdelivered.Whilst acknowledging that the service had been poor at the end of last year due to strike action, and at the start of this year due to the bad weather, Area Manager Paul Wood said the service had been back to normal since the end of January.
Chris Nicholson said "Whilst I am pleased that the service has got better since the end of January I do not think what Royal Mail think is 'normal service' is good enough. I am still getting complaints from residents about post going missing, arriving very late or being misdelivered. I also think it is wrong that Royal Mail should shelter behind commercial confidentiality in refusing to make local performance data available. We have a right to know what service quality we are getting"
